Recognizing Pipe Products and Their Applications

When selecting pipe materials, one have to consider the details applications and ecological conditions they will certainly encounter. Different materials provide distinctive properties that satisfy different needs. PVC is lightweight and immune to rust, making it optimal for water distribution systems. Conversely, steel pipelines supply stamina and sturdiness, suitable for high-pressure applications however may need protective layers to prevent rust.Copper pipelines are preferred for plumbing because of their antimicrobial residential or commercial properties and convenience of installation, while polyethylene is commonly used in underground applications as a result of its flexibility and resistance to cracking.The choice of product also depends upon temperature level extremes, chemical exposure, and installation area. For high-temperature applications, products like CPVC or PEX can be useful. Ultimately, comprehending the characteristics and restrictions of each material aids in making educated choices that boost system performance and longevity.

Strategies for Accurate Pipe Installation

Accurate pipe installation is vital for assuring system performance and durability. A number of methods can enhance the accuracy of this process. Initially, mindful measurement is necessary; installers should utilize quality tools such as laser levels and measuring tape to determine the exact lengths and angles required. Next, proper pipe cutting strategies, like utilizing a pipe cutter rather than a hacksaw, warranty clean edges that help with better links. In addition, using placement devices, such as pipe jigs, can notably enhance accuracy throughout assembly. It is additionally advisable to take into consideration thermal growth; enabling sufficient spacing and development joints can avoid future misalignments. Lastly, the installation group must comply with maker standards to adhere to particular suggestions connected to each pipe type. By applying these methods, the possibility of leakages and system failings reduces, eventually adding to a much more reputable piping system.

Testing and Assessment for Quality Control

Although the installation process might show up full, comprehensive testing and examination are crucial to making certain the lasting integrity of a piping system. Various methods are employed to evaluate the stability of the installation, including stress tests, visual inspections, and non-destructive testing (NDT) techniques. Stress tests validate that the system can withstand functional problems without leakages, while aesthetic evaluations aid recognize any visible issues in the pipes or joints. NDT approaches, such as ultrasonic or radiographic testing, supply insights right into the product integrity without jeopardizing the system.Additionally, recording the testing results is essential for future reference and compliance with industry criteria. This documentation serves not just as a quality control procedure but likewise as a lawful protect. Inevitably, a complete screening and inspection procedure contributes to the overall safety and security and effectiveness of the piping system, ensuring it meets the necessary efficiency requirements over time.

Efficient Cleansing Methods

Effective cleansing strategies are essential for maintaining the stability and capability of pipe systems. Frequently arranged maintenance, such as flushing systems with water, assists eliminate particles and build-up. For even more stubborn clogs, experts typically suggest hydro jetting, which makes use of high-pressure water to tidy pipe insides thoroughly. Chemical cleansers can likewise be utilized yet must be selected very carefully to prevent harmful pipes. Additionally, utilizing devices like pipe cameras can assist in recognizing issue areas and making sure effective cleansing. Preserving appropriate drainage and avoiding the disposal of unsafe materials down pipelines even more add to durability. Overall, regular cleansing practices not just improve efficiency yet additionally minimize the risk of pricey repair services in the future.
